Title: Slimmed ingest image missing CA bundle, TLS handshakes fail on startup

Severity: High. After the image-slimming pass for the Marrowfield ingest service, the layer-pruning step removed the certificate bundle directory, so outbound TLS to the queue broker fails immediately on boot. Rollback to the previous image restores service. On-call should hold deployments of the slimmed variant until the bundle is restored and verified. The affected image corresponds to the token below.

pipeline stamp: htk14_40eecfa1a6c1a3

TICKET-412: GridWeave crossword generator — vault locked out. For the weekly eng sync: the secrets vault holding GridWeave's dictionary-license keys sealed itself after three failed unseal attempts during Tuesday's rotation. Puzzle generation is paused. Marisol verified the backup quorum is intact. Per runbook, unseal using the recovery passphrase below.

strongbox words: oliael-gilax-lamael

The Lanternfox crash-report pipeline stalled on ingest again during the 4.2 release candidate. Symbolication workers ran out of disk because retention cleanup was disabled while we debugged the Korvall device reports. Cleanup is re-enabled and the backlog drained overnight, so crash rates for the candidate are now trustworthy. Do not cut the release from any earlier snapshot. The verified pipeline run is identified by the token below.

build token for yahig-kaguf: htk3_c19

## Quarrystone Environments — SQL Linting

All SQL files merged into the Quarrystone repo must pass the `sqlward` linter before a reviewer approves. Rules enforce uppercase keywords, explicit column lists, and a ban on implicit joins. Staging and production share the same ruleset; only the dev environment allows warnings to pass. When reviewing, confirm the pipeline ran against the environment-specific config. The active values are listed below.

config for tagaf-bawif:
[norok]
host = norok.ordinworks.local
user = norok_svc
database = norok_prod

Q: What happens during the landlord's site audit at Brackenhall House? A: Auditors from Merrow Estates will walk all floors on Thursday morning. New starters should keep desks clear of personal keys and wear their badge visibly. If your permanent badge hasn't arrived yet, use the temporary access code provided below.

turnstile pass: bdg-X-66